본문 바로가기
카테고리 없음

부트스트랩 활용하여 10가지 아이콘 불러오기

by excel-question 2025. 3. 19.
반응형
부트스트랩 활용하여 10가지 아이콘 불러오기

웹 개발에서 사용자 경험(UX)을 향상시키기 위해 아이콘의 활용은 매우 중요합니다. 부트스트랩(Bootstrap) 프레임워크를 사용하면 다양한 아이콘을 쉽게 불러오고 사용할 수 있습니다. 이번 포스트에서는 부트스트랩을 활용하여 10가지 아이콘을 불러오는 방법에 대해 알아보겠습니다.

부트스트랩 아이콘 사용하기

부트스트랩에서 아이콘을 사용하려면 먼저 부트스트랩 아이콘 라이브러리를 불러와야 합니다. CDN을 통해 간편하게 사용할 수 있으며, 아래의 코드로 부트스트랩 아이콘을 포함할 수 있습니다.

<link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/bootstrap-icons@1.5.0/font/bootstrap-icons.css">

이제 부트스트랩 아이콘 라이브러리를 활용하여 10가지 아이콘을 불러오는 방법을 사례별로 알아보겠습니다.

사례 1: 기본 버튼에 아이콘 추가하기

첫 번째 사례로, 버튼에 아이콘을 추가하여 사용자 인터페이스를 더욱 직관적으로 만들어보겠습니다. 다음은 기본 버튼에 아이콘을 추가한 예제입니다:

<button class="btn btn-primary">
    <i class="bi bi-house"></i> 홈
</button>

여기서 <i class="bi bi-house">는 집 아이콘을 표시합니다. 사용자가 버튼의 기능을 즉시 이해하는 데 도움이 됩니다. 버튼에 아이콘을 추가할 때는 아이콘의 의미를 고려하여 선택하는 것이 중요합니다.

사례 2: 네비게이션 바에 아이콘 사용하기

두 번째 사례는 네비게이션 바에 아이콘을 추가하는 방법입니다. 사용자가 메뉴 항목을 쉽게 식별할 수 있도록 도와줍니다:

<nav class="navbar navbar-expand-lg navbar-light bg-light">
    <a class="navbar-brand" href="#">
        <i class="bi bi-flag"></i> 브랜드
    </a>
    <div class="collapse navbar-collapse">
        <ul class="navbar-nav">
            <li class="nav-item">
                <a class="nav-link" href="#"><i class="bi bi-person"></i> 프로필</a>
            </li>
            <li class="nav-item">
                <a class="nav-link" href="#"><i class="bi bi-envelope"></i> 메일</a>
            </li>
        </ul>
    </div>
</nav>

이처럼 네비게이션 바에 아이콘을 추가하면 사용자가 메뉴 항목을 더욱 쉽게 인식할 수 있습니다. 아이콘은 시각적인 요소로 작용하여 사용자의 클릭률을 높이는 데 기여합니다.

사례 3: 카드 컴포넌트에 아이콘 활용하기

세 번째 사례는 카드 컴포넌트에 아이콘을 활용하는 방법입니다. 카드에 정보를 요약하여 보여줄 때 아이콘을 추가하면 더욱 돋보이게 만들 수 있습니다:

<div class="card" style="width: 18rem;">
    <div class="card-body">
        <i class="bi bi-info-circle"></i> 정보
        <p class="card-text">아이콘을 사용하여 정보의 가독성을 높일 수 있습니다.</p>
    </div>
</div>

이 예제는 카드의 내용을 더욱 명확하게 전달하는 데 도움이 됩니다. 아이콘을 사용하여 독자의 주목을 끌 수 있으며, 관련된 내용을 직관적으로 전달할 수 있습니다.

부트스트랩 아이콘 활용을 위한 5가지 실용적인 팁

1. 아이콘의 의미를 명확히 하라

아이콘은 시각적 표현이므로, 사용자가 쉽게 이해할 수 있도록 명확한 의미를 가져야 합니다. 예를 들어, '돋보기' 아이콘은 검색을 나타내고, '종이비행기' 아이콘은 전송을 나타냅니다. 아이콘의 의미가 혼동되지 않도록 주의하세요.

2. 일관성 있는 스타일 유지하기

아이콘의 스타일은 사이트 전체에서 일관성을 유지해야 합니다. 부트스트랩 아이콘 라이브러리를 사용하면 동일한 스타일로 아이콘을 활용할 수 있습니다. 다양한 크기와 색상이 혼합되면 사용자에게 혼란을 줄 수 있으므로 주의가 필요합니다.

3. 반응형 디자인 고려하기

모바일 환경에서도 아이콘이 잘 보이도록 반응형 디자인을 고려해야 합니다. 부트스트랩의 그리드 시스템을 활용하여 아이콘이 다양한 화면 크기에서도 잘 배치될 수 있도록 해야 합니다. 이로 인해 사용자의 접근성을 높일 수 있습니다.

4. 접근성 고려하기

아이콘에 대체 텍스트를 추가하여 접근성을 높이는 것이 중요합니다. 스크린 리더를 사용하는 사용자들이 아이콘의 의미를 이해할 수 있도록 aria-label 속성을 활용하는 것이 좋습니다. 예를 들어, <i class="bi bi-search" aria-label="검색"></i>와 같이 사용합니다.

5. 적절한 크기와 색상 사용하기

아이콘의 크기와 색상은 디자인에 큰 영향을 미칩니다. 너무 작거나 큰 아이콘은 시각적인 균형을 해칠 수 있습니다. 부트스트랩에서는 클래스 속성을 통해 쉽게 크기를 조절할 수 있으므로, 적절한 크기와 색상을 선택하여 디자인의 조화를 맞추세요.

요약 및 실천 팁


부트스트랩을 활용하여 아이콘을 쉽게 불러오는 방법을 알아보았습니다. 아이콘은 사용자 경험을 향상시키는 중요한 요소입니다. 아래의 실천 팁을 통해 아이콘을 효과적으로 활용해 보세요:

  • 아이콘의 의미를 명확히 하여 사용자에게 직관적인 인터페이스를 제공합니다.
  • 사이트 전체에서 일관성 있는 아이콘 스타일을 유지하세요.
  • 모바일 환경에서도 아이콘이 잘 보이도록 반응형 디자인을 고려하세요.
  • 접근성을 위해 아이콘에 대체 텍스트를 추가하세요.
  • 적절한 크기와 색상을 선택하여 디자인의 조화를 맞추세요.

부트스트랩의 아이콘 기능을 활용하여 사용자에게 더욱 매력적이고 직관적인 웹사이트를 만들어 보세요. 실용적인 팁과 사례를 통해 쉽게 적용할 수 있을 것입니다.

반응형